Clevo’s Latest Gaming Laptop to Feature Top Intel and Nvidia Components

As anticipation builds among gaming enthusiasts, Clevo, a Taiwanese manufacturer known for its high-quality laptops, is set to make waves at CES 2025 with its latest state-of-the-art gaming device. This laptop is not just another addition to the gaming laptops market; it promises to redefine performance and gaming experience. Scheduled for an official unveiling, this device has already caught the attention of tech aficionados thanks to leaked details that showcase its impressive specifications.

One of the standout features is its enormous 18-inch display, offered in both 4K and 1440p resolutions that include G-Sync variable refresh rates and ultra-slim bezels. Cutting-Edge Specifications

The upcoming Clevo gaming laptop is set to be a powerhouse in memory capabilities, boasting four DDR5 slots that support up to 192GB of DDR5-5600 RAM. This immense memory capacity is uncommon in many current high-end gaming laptops, allowing users to juggle multiple demanding tasks effortlessly, from gaming to video editing, 3D rendering, and machine learning. Storage-wise, it features four M.2 SSD 2280 slots, with one using PCIe 5.0 x4 standard and three using PCIe 4.0 x4 slots, ensuring fast data access and game loading speeds.

At its core, the laptop houses Intel’s Arrow Lake-HX mobile CPUs, known for their 55W versions, coupled with one of Nvidia’s next-generation RTX 5000-series GPUs. Though details about Nvidia’s new series are limited, a leak hints that the RTX 5090 might have 16GB of VRAM. This combination promises extraordinary performance for gamers.

The Clevo laptop doesn’t fall short on power or connectivity. It features a substantial 98Wh battery for over 500 minutes of usage and a 330W AC adapter for uninterrupted power during intense gaming. With dual Thunderbolt 5 ports connected directly to the Nvidia GPU, plus additional ports like DisplayPort, HDMI, USB, dual ethernet, and a 2-in-1 audio jack, connectivity options are versatile.

Initially leaked by ITHome, this laptop is set to debut at CES 2025, generating great anticipation among gamers and tech enthusiasts.
